MISS BROWN’S CHRISTMAS

by Robert A. Valle

Narrated by: Luke de Maine

Production by: Robert A. Valle

Comforting and an Easy Listen!

Life in New York City can be hectic and busy, but also very lonely even when surrounded by people. Both Emily and Tim are new to the city, very lonely, and timid. With Christmas quickly approaching the magic of the season brings Tim and Emily together unexpectedly where they find hope, love, and peace with their pasts and a new future.

Robert Valle, the author, once again captures and delivers on the magic of Christmas by highlighting the traditional and unique view of beliefs and tradition. It is a very short story but one that everyone who listens can relate to. It touches on healing, relationships, overcoming heartbreak and sorrow, as well as having faith in others and oneself. Valle’s writing style is simple yet powerful. His dialogue is down-to-earth. His characters reflect real-life situations and emotions. His writing provides hope and comfort.

The narrator, Luke de Maine not only provides unique voices for each character but also reflects the emotions of each with subtle tonal inflections. He speaks clearly and with energy reflective of the story and situations. His performance brings the story to life.

Although it is well past Christmas, this is a book for all times as a reminder that there is hope, compassion, and love.

There were no issues with the production or quality of this audiobook.
